Neuropilin-1 is also called CD304 and is a 130-140kD type I transmembrane (TM) glycoprotein that regulates axon guidance and angiogenesis.

Storage and Stability
Lyophilized and reconstituted products are stable for 12 months after receipt at -20°C. Reconstitute with sterile PBS. Aliquot to avoid repeated freezing and thawing. Store at -20°C. For maximum recovery of product, centrifuge the original vial after thawing and prior to removing the cap. Further dilutions can be made in assay buffer.
